New real estate player launched in Cebu

-

CEBU, Philippines - Banking on more than 50 years of tested business experience and solid  relationships, local entrepreneur Jojo Ong is poised to undertake a new venture in Cebu.

Innoland Development Corporation, the newest real estate player in Cebu was launched in a grand ceremony last February 5 at the TG Tower rooftop in Asiatown I.T. Park.

The man behind TG Universal, Ong together with his family has succeeded in numerous ventures. They started with the business of trading commodities, and today they have stayed the longest in locally consolidating scrap metal and exporting to some of the biggest steel companies in Southeast Asia. From this, they have branched to various other businesses including fuel, construction and commercial real estate.

Their commercial real estate projects include the Ong Tiak Building along General Maxilom Avenue and the Synergies Building (occupied by Sykes) in Mabolo. Their latest landmark is the TG Tower in Asiatown IT Park – the biggest commercial building in Cebu in terms of gross floor area.

Cebu had bested 62 other cities around the globe to be one of the two locations by an international company. In Cebu, the global finance shared services center of the multi-national company Bombardier Transportation chose TG Tower as its base.

Bombardier general manager and director of finance accounting and reporting Heiko Kafer explained that only this building was able to meet the complex requirements of their varied operations.
